Neofect Co., Ltd. researches, develops, manufactures, and sells rehabilitation medical devices and contents for stroke and spinal cord injuries. The company offers Neofect Smart Glove, a high-tech rehab device that measures movements of the forearm, wrist, and digits with accelerometer and bending sensors; Neofect Smart Kids for hand rehabilitation in children; Neofect Smart Board, a high-tech medical device that develops users' shoulder and upper arm movements to promote improved functional reach and muscle control; Neofect Smart Balance to practice balance and posture during real-world training scenarios; and Neofect Smart Pegboard, a digital pegboard for functional and cognitive rehabilitation. It also provides Neofect Smart Table for dementia prevention and rehabilitation program; Neomano, a wearable robotic glove; Neofect Comcog, a cognitive rehabilitation program that helps patients with stroke, dementia, traumatic brain injury, brain tumor, and cerebral palsy; and Neofect TeleRehab, a teletherapy platform designed for remote rehabilitation, as well as a range of orthotic and assistive devices. The company was incorporated in 2010 and is headquartered in Seongnam-si, South Korea.
